Chapter 1 Introduction
1.1 Introduction
ACARD AEC-6280 is a high performance PCI P&P bus master Ul-
tra ATA-133 adapter and on board Flash BIOS that supports to boot from
ATA device or Ultra ATA 100/66/33 and even ATA-133 hard drives.
ACARD AEC-6280 supports full featured PCI 32-bit bus master trans-
fer capability including PCI enhanced data transfer commands (133MB/s)
and Built-in Scatter/Gather function improves performance for multi-task-
ing OS.

1.4 Specification
Power requirement - voltage : 3.3V+/- 2%
5V+/- 2%
current : 0.5A Max.
Environment - Temperature
Operating 0 oC to 70 oC
Storage -20 oC to 85 oC
Humidity - 15% to 90%
Models: AEC-6280
Dimentions - Width: 14 cm
Height: 4.7 cm
Connectors - Dual 40 pins IDE internal connectors

2.2 Installing the AEC-6280 IDE Adapter
Step 1. Turn off the computer.
Step 2. Plug out the power core and all the
connection of external devices
from your system.
Step 3. Referring your original case user’s
manual to see how to open your
case.
Step 4. Select one unused PCI expansion
slot of your computer. Unscrew
the slot cover and remove it.
Step 5. Remove the IDE host adapter from the anti-static bag and hold its
metal bracket part.
Step 6. Plug the AEC-6280 IDE adapter card into the unused PCI slot with
care on the bottom of edge. Then fit the adapter bracket on case
frame just like a slot cover.
PCI slot
! !
! !
! When two hard drives connected with ACARD AEC-6280 at
the same IDE port (i.e.on same cable), the hard drives Jumper
setting must be set as a respectively positioning “Master” and
a “Slave” on the hard drives. The two hard drives could not
be set on both “Master” nor both “Slave” on the same cable.
!!
!!
!
For the hard drive or ATAPI device Jumper setting (Master
/ Slave), refer to hard drive or ATAPI device User Manual.
! !
! !
! In order to achieve best performance, use same hard drive
model, ex. Ultra ATA 66, Ultra ATA 100 or Ultra ATA 133
hard drive.

2.3 ACARD AEC-6280 cable & power installation
The cable connection methods:
Step 1. Find out pin 1 of IDE connector on IDE device.
Step 2. Find out a color line of the internal IDE ribbon cable which indi-
cates pin 1 of the connector.
Step 3. Connect the internal IDE cable to the IDE device by aligns with pin-
1 to pin-1.
Step 4. Connect 4-pin power cable to the IDE device.

Chapter 4 System Installation
4.1 DOS Environment
For Boot Device
1. Complete ACARD AEC-6280 hardware installation.
2. Boot-up the computer, press <Del> to enter the motherboard’s BIOS
setup. Then change “Boot Sequence” to A:.
3. Restart the computer by a DOS bootable floppy and run DOS FDISK.
Then create a Primary partition onto the hard drive.
4. After re-booting to a DOS bootable floppy, run the DOS FORMAT
command.
Non Boot Device
1. Complete ACARD AEC-6280 hardware installation.
2. Boot-up the computer, press <Del> to enter the motherboard’s BIOS
setup. Then change “Boot Sequence” to C:.
3. Restart the computer, and run MS-DOS and DOS FDISK. Then create
a Primary partition onto the hard drive.
4. After re-booting, run the DOS FORMAT command.

4.1.3 Windows NT Environment
Driver installation is required when it is the first time to setup Windows NT
into the System
For Boot Device
AEC6280.SYS is designed for Microsoft Windows NT miniport drivers. It
allows driver connects to IDE devices (which support by Microsoft)
1. Insert Windows NT boot disk and boot from floppy disk.
(If boot from CD-ROM or install from hard disk, please press
“F6” for the first booting screen)
2. Follow the Windows NT setup procedures.
3. Press “S” to specify additional SCSI adapter.
4. Move the highlight bar to “the other” and press “Enter”.
5. Before the installation, copy the AEC-6280’s driver into a floppy diskette
first. Then insert the ACARD AEC-6280 driver disk into the floppy.
6. The ACARD Miniport driver should be highlighted at this stage. Press
“Enter” to proceed.
7. NT should now recognize the ACARD Miniport driver and theIDE
hardware. Please follow the Microsoft Windows NT installation.
